The Symbolism of Spiders in Dreams

  1. Creativity and Manifestation:
    One common interpretation of spiders in dreams is their association with creativity and the power to manifest our desires. Just as spiders weave intricate webs, they can symbolize our ability to weave our dreams into reality. The presence of a spider in your dream may signify that you possess untapped creative potential or the need to focus on your artistic endeavors. It could be an encouragement to express yourself and bring your ideas to life.
  2. Resilience and Patience:
    Spiders are renowned for their patience and resilience, qualities that can be reflected in dreams. Seeing a spider in your dream may be a reminder to remain persistent and resilient in the face of challenges. It suggests that you have the strength and fortitude to overcome obstacles and achieve your goals, just like a spider patiently waits for its prey to be caught in its web.
  3. Intrigue and Mystery:
    Spiders have an air of intrigue and mystery surrounding them, and this element often carries over into our dreams. Dreaming of spiders can represent the presence of hidden knowledge or mysterious aspects of your own psyche. It may indicate that there are hidden truths or secrets that you need to explore and uncover. Embracing the enigmatic nature of spiders in your dreams can lead to self-discovery and a deeper understanding of yourself.
  4. Fear and Anxiety:
    On the flip side, spiders in dreams can also symbolize fear and anxiety. For those who have a fear of spiders, encountering them in a dream may represent unresolved fears or anxieties in your waking life. It could be a sign that you need to confront and address these fears, allowing yourself to move forward without being held back by irrational concerns. Understanding the underlying meaning of spiders in dreams can help you confront your fears head-on.
  5. Network and Social Connections:
    Spiders are known for their intricate webs, which serve as both their homes and hunting grounds. In dreams, spiders can symbolize the importance of social connections and the interconnectedness of our lives. Seeing a spider could indicate the need to nurture your relationships and build strong networks. It may be a reminder to reach out to others and foster meaningful connections that will support and enrich your life.
